How the rating is calculated
EQAO — Ontario’s testing agency — publishes, for each school, the percentage of students meeting the provincial standard in Grade 3 and Grade 6 reading, writing and mathematics. The rating is the average of those percentages divided by ten. A school where 72% of students met the standard rates 7.2 out of 10.
Nothing is weighted or adjusted, and schools are not ranked against each other. Where EQAO withholds a result to protect the privacy of a small group of students, that measure is left out rather than counted as zero — so a rating built on fewer than six measures says so.
What it does not measure. It is one year of standardised testing in three subjects. It says nothing about teaching, programs, or whether a school suits a particular child, and it tracks neighbourhood household income closely enough that it partly measures the neighbourhood rather than the school. Treat it as one figure among many.

How this is calculated, and what it leaves out
Canadian fixed-rate mortgages compound semi-annually, not monthly, so the monthly rate here is (1 + rate/2)1/6 − 1. Most calculators use rate ÷ 12, which is the American convention and overstates the payment by tens of dollars a month.
Below 20% down, default insurance is mandatory and is added to the loan rather than paid at closing: 2.80% at 85% loan-to-value, 3.10% at 90%, 4.00% at 95%. It is unavailable at or above $1.5M, which is why 20% is a hard floor there.
Not included: vacancy, property management, capital repairs, income tax, and the fact that a lender qualifies you at a stress-test rate rather than the one you are quoted. This is arithmetic on the numbers above, not a mortgage approval or an opinion of what you can afford.
